
When Your Stress Hormone Stays Switched On
Understanding persistent cortisol signals in everyday adult life
When blood test results show elevated cortisol, the number rarely stands alone. It often reflects a longer story about the body’s stress response rhythm—how it activates, how it recovers, and how consistently it returns to baseline. In adults navigating work demands, family responsibilities, digital overload, and irregular rest, cortisol may remain subtly heightened not because of a single dramatic event, but because the nervous system has adapted to ongoing alertness.
Cortisol is not an enemy hormone. It plays a central role in energy regulation, morning alertness, blood sugar balance, immune signaling, and adaptation to pressure. Problems tend to arise when activation becomes prolonged and recovery windows shrink.
The Hormonal Rhythm Behind Constant Stress
The cortisol cycle and daily timing
Cortisol follows a natural diurnal rhythm. It typically rises in the early morning to help the body wake, then gradually declines throughout the day. When stress feels constant, this rhythm may flatten or remain elevated longer than expected.

Why This Signal Exists
The body evolved to protect survival. When demands are continuous—psychological pressure, cognitive overload, emotional strain—the nervous system may interpret life as persistently urgent. Cortisol remains slightly elevated because the system is trying to ensure readiness.
This is not a malfunction. It is an adaptation.
However, when activation outpaces recovery, the experience becomes draining rather than protective.

How to Respond in Daily Life
Supporting the hormonal rhythm
The goal is not to eliminate cortisol. The aim is to restore rhythm and recovery capacity.
What to support and protect:
- Regular sleep timing, even if total hours fluctuate
- Morning light exposure to reinforce circadian signaling
- Quiet intervals without digital stimulation
- Consistent meal patterns that prevent sharp glucose swings
What often overloads the system:
- Late-night screen use
- High caffeine intake after midday
- Irregular eating
- Continuous multitasking without pause
Daily habits that influence cortisol indirectly:
- Gentle movement that signals safety rather than urgency
- Evening routines that reduce cognitive stimulation
- Environmental cues that separate work from rest

FAQ questionIs high cortisol on a blood test always a sign that something is wrong?
Not necessarily. Cortisol naturally fluctuates throughout the day and rises in response to pressure, deadlines, disrupted sleep, or even anticipation. In many cases, a slightly elevated value reflects how the nervous system has been operating recently rather than a fixed problem. It is often mentioned that context matters more than a single number. In everyday life, it makes sense to look at patterns: sleep quality, daily tension, energy dips, and emotional load. A blood result becomes more meaningful when seen alongside how someone has been feeling over weeks or months.

FAQ questionWhat if my cortisol is high and I wake up around 3 a.m. most nights?
Night waking often brings cortisol into the conversation. It is commonly connected to the interplay between stress signals, glucose regulation, and circadian rhythm. When someone wakes at a similar hour repeatedly, it may reflect how the stress system is interacting with sleep architecture. This does not automatically imply illness, but it does highlight rhythm sensitivity. In such cases, people often observe that the body feels alert even if the mind wants rest. Recognizing this pattern can be more useful than focusing on the clock itself.
